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 tablespoons Cajun se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• Salt and pepper, to taste
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 red bell pepper, sliced
  • 1 green bell pepper, sliced
  • 1/2 yellow onion, sliced
  • 3 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 8 ounces cream cheese, cubed
  • 1 cup shredded Parmesan cheese
  • 12 ounces penne or rotini pasta
  • Fresh parsley
  • Extra Parmesan cheese
  • Crushed red pepper flakes

Instructions

  1. Rub chicken with Cajun seasoning, gar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Let marinate for 15–20 minutes for deeper flavor.
  2. In the slow cooker, place seasoned chicken along with sliced bell peppers, onions, and chicken broth. Cook on low for 6–7 hours or high for 3–4 hours.
  3. Once cooked, shred the chicken with two forks and return to the slow cooker.
  4. Stir in cubed cream cheese and Parmesan until melted and creamy (about 10–15 minutes).
  5. Cook pasta according to package instructions until al dente; drain and mix into the creamy sauce before serving.
